July 3, 2007 (Press Release) --
LITMUS LLC, a leading global technology innovations company, today announces that Dr. Bill W. Massey has been appointed as President of its wholly owned subsidiary, LITMUS Molecular Design (“LMD”).
LMD is dedicated to the discovery and development of new molecular entities for the pharmaceutical, chemical and materials science industries. LMD’s technology dramatically improves the efficiency and predictive accuracy of the discovery and development process thereby substantially reducing the associated time and costs. Consequently LMD is able to generate significant value for users of its technology in their commercialization of new molecular entities.
LMD creates new molecular entities designed to have specified desired properties and characterizes the activity of existing molecules through the use of LITMUS Spectral Modeling, the application of its patented, cutting edge methodology called Spectral Data Activity Relationship (SDAR). The method uses computer modeling techniques to predict the properties that a molecular structure will exhibit based solely on spectral analysis (LITMUS Spectral Modeling). This removes the need to physically create the molecule and exhaustively test for which individual properties it possesses. LMD can also screen existing molecules for desirable, or undesirable, activity. As all of these capabilities are assessed in silico (on the computer), the time and cost are greatly reduced. Developed by scientists at the U.S. Food and Drug Administration (FDA)’s National Center for Toxicological Research, LITMUS Spectral Modeling can predict a wide range of a given molecular structure’s scientifically important properties, including chemical reactivity, carcinogenicity, biological activity, receptor-binding affinity, toxicity, metabolism, absorption, and chemical and physical properties. LMD owns the worldwide license on LITMUS Spectral Modeling.
Dr. Massey has had a successful 15 year career in the pharmaceutical industry, spanning a variety of areas including pre-clinical research, clinical research, regulatory affairs, marketing, and business operations/planning. He has held senior management positions at Astra Merck Inc., Quintiles Central Nervous System (CNS) Therapeutics Inc., Scirex Corporation, and AstraZeneca plc. He has actively managed the preparation and submission of a number of original investigational new drug and product marketing applications, and has leadership experience in international drug development programs in the cardiovascular and CNS therapeutic areas. Dr. Massey received his PhD from the Department of Pharmacology and Interdisciplinary Toxicology of the University of Arkansas for Medical Sciences. He currently holds two adjunct faculty appointments in pharmacology, at the University of Arkansas for Medical Sciences, and psychiatry, at the University of Mississippi Medical Center.
